大数据入门实战:从基础到实践的路径解析
标题:大数据入门实战:从基础到实践的路径解析
一、大数据的本质与挑战
大数据时代,企业对海量数据的处理和分析需求日益增长。然而,入门大数据并非易事,需要理解其本质和面临的挑战。大数据的本质在于处理和分析规模庞大的数据集,以从中提取有价值的信息和洞察。入门者面临的挑战包括数据质量、数据存储、数据处理和数据分析等多个方面。
二、大数据技术栈概述
要掌握大数据,首先需要了解其技术栈。大数据技术栈包括MPP架构、列式存储、数据湖、湖仓一体等。MPP架构(Massively Parallel Processing)通过并行处理提高数据处理效率;列式存储适合于分析型查询,能够快速检索和分析数据;数据湖提供了一种存储大数据的灵活方式,而湖仓一体则将数据湖和传统数据仓库的优势结合。
三、大数据入门实战步骤
1. 理解基本概念:学习大数据的基本概念,如数据血缘、冷热分层、弹性伸缩等。
2. 学习编程语言:掌握Python、Java等编程语言,它们在数据处理和分析中广泛使用。
3. 数据库知识:了解关系型数据库和非关系型数据库,如MySQL、MongoDB等。
4. 大数据平台:熟悉Hadoop、Spark等大数据平台,掌握其核心组件和操作。
5. 数据分析工具:学习使用数据可视化工具,如Tableau、PowerBI等,以便更好地展示分析结果。
四、实战案例分析
以某制造企业为例,该企业面临大量生产数据的处理和分析需求。通过采用[公司名]的存算分离架构,该企业实现了即席查询响应降至秒级,具体部署参数见官网案例。这个案例展示了大数据技术在实际应用中的价值。
五、常见误区与避坑
1. 过度追求大数据技术:不要盲目跟风,应根据实际需求选择合适的技术方案。
2. 忽视数据质量:确保数据质量是大数据成功的关键,否则分析结果将不准确。
3. 忽视数据安全:在处理和分析大数据时,必须遵守相关法律法规,确保数据安全。
通过以上步骤,大数据入门者可以逐步掌握大数据的核心技术和实战方法。记住,大数据是一个不断发展的领域,持续学习和实践是成功的关键。